Brakes problem
1995 Ford F350 V8 Two Wheel Drive Manual 261000 miles
same as the fellow with the 1992 , I clamped the front brake lines off and the pedal stays hard, blocked the rear lines off and the pedal stays hard but when front calipers are hooked up and bleed, the pedal eases to the floor. What is wrong?
Did you inspect the rear wheel cylinders if its drum type for leakage and also adjusted properly.
You block the rear there's no pressure at the wheel cylinders-once unblock pressure will go thru with wheel cylinders leaking it will not hold pressure.
